Message type: E = Error
Message class: XM - XMI interface and SMAPIS messages to XMI log
Message number: 058
Message text: Missing destination host for an external step

- Missing destination host for an external step ?The SAP error message XM058, which states "Missing destination host for an external step," typically occurs in the context of background processing or when executing external commands or programs from within SAP. This error indicates that the system is unable to find the destination host for the external step that is supposed to be executed.
Cause:
- Missing Configuration: The destination host for the external step may not be configured correctly in the SAP system. This could be due to missing entries in the SAP configuration tables.
- Incorrect Destination: The destination specified for the external step may be incorrect or not defined in the SAP system.
- Network Issues: There may be network connectivity issues preventing the SAP system from reaching the specified destination host.
- Authorization Issues: The user executing the external step may not have the necessary authorizations to access the destination host.
Solution:
Check Configuration:
- Go to transaction
SM59
(RFC Destinations) and verify that the destination host is correctly configured.- Ensure that the destination is active and that the connection parameters (like the host name, service, and logon credentials) are correct.
Define Destination:
- If the destination is missing, create a new RFC destination in
SM59
with the appropriate settings for the external step you are trying to execute.Test Connection:
- Use the "Test Connection" feature in
SM59
to ensure that the SAP system can reach the destination host. This will help identify any network issues.Check Authorizations:
- Ensure that the user executing the external step has the necessary authorizations to access the destination host. This may involve checking user roles and profiles.
Review External Command:
- If the external step involves executing a command or script, ensure that the command is correctly specified and that the necessary permissions are in place for execution.
Consult Logs:
- Check the SAP application logs (transaction
SLG1
) for any additional error messages or details that may provide more context about the issue.Related Information:
